How to Build a Gravel Shed Foundation [Essential Guide]
The key material for building a gravel shed foundation is crushed stone. Determine the size of your shed and add 2 or 3 feet to the length and the width for the size of gravel pad. To calculate how much crushed stone, you need multiply the length by the width. This is the area of your pad in square feet.

Site Preparation Guidelines for Storage Sheds / Gazebos A level pad of ¾" crushed stone, 3" – 4" deep, 1'' larger than the size of the shed (for example, a 10'' x 14'' building would require a pad at least 11'' x 15''). This will allow for better drainage around the perimeter of the shed .

Put down landscaping cloth across the base. This will help the poured gravel in the following step to remain in place, giving the Big Max shed a solid foundation. Pour in 2 inches of crushed stone or gravel. Wet down the stone with a hose and then pack the stone in tight with a tamper or roller.

A shed base that is about 1 foot larger than the size of your shed is recommended. Dig a base about 23 inches deep and fill the base with 3/4" crushed stone. This base will provide stability and adequate drainage for your new shed. Large Grades / Slopes If the site where you plan to install your shed is heavily sloped or on a hillside, we ...

A 3/4" crushed, blue stone works well for a shed base. 3/4" crushed stone, 3 to 4 inched deep and at least 2 feet greater than the size of the shed along each wall. This will allow for better drainage around the perimeter of the shed by keeping water from splashing up onto the shed walls.

The most recommended stone is 1/2″ to 3/4″ crushed stone. Do not use Pea Gravel. You can get the stone from many different providers. If the shed is small, then you may want to get bags of stone. However, if your shed is going to be large, then you may want the gravel delivered.

Selecting crushed stone for a shed base. The stone to be used for constructing the storage shed foundations should be what is known as ''well graded material''. This means that there is a good mix of stone sizes from about 40mm diameter down to very fine dust. The best material for this in the UK is sold as Department of Transport Type 1.
